Interaction of HNO₃-HI-citric acid aqueous solutions with CdTe, Zn₀.₀₄Cd₀.₉₆Te, Zn₀.₁Cd₀.₉Te and Cd₀.₂Hg₀.₈Te semiconductors
The chemical dissolution of CdTe single crystals and Zn₀.₀₄Cd₀.₉₆Te, Zn₀.₁Cd₀.₉Te, Cd₀.₂Hg₀.₈Te solid solutions in HNO3-HI-citric acid aqueous solutions has been investigated.
